Daraz Bangladesh ropes in Daily Star Md. Tajdin Hassan as Chief Marketing Officer

Daraz Bangladesh has appointed Md. Tajdin Hassan as Chief Marketing Officer effective from July 29, 2021, said the company

Dhaka has appointed Md. Tajdin Hassan as Chief Officer effective from July 29, 2021, said the company. In this role, Hassan will be responsible for managing and overseeing all the marketing-related matters of the e-commerce platform.

Prior to joining Daraz, Hassan worked as Chief Strategy and Transformation Officer at The Daily Star. The company said that he has 14-year of extensive experience and a successful track record in the leading marketing portfolio.

“With new opportunities, comes better challenges and more scope for growth. I am very excited about embracing the role of at Daraz Bangladesh. Daraz needs no introduction when it comes to long-established commitment and the highest quality of customer service. I am pleased to be a part of the company while it revolutionizes the e-commerce industry of Bangladesh,” said Hassan.

Syed Mostahidal Hoq, Managing Director, Daraz Bangladesh Limited added, “Md. Tajdin Hassan is undoubtedly an excellent match for the position and a very strong asset to the marketing department of Daraz.”

“He has gained knowledge and insight in his fourteen years of professional experience at reputed companies and organizations. We are confident that he will deliver great results for us as the Chief Marketing Officer in the platform,” he added.
